SSQ load switches are designed for manually switching power sources in switchboards (mains vs. generator) and safely breaking the circuit. The series includes models ranging from 1 to 4 poles and rated currents of 25–125 A, allowing for solutions tailored to distribution panels in residential, commercial, and industrial facilities.
Key Features and Benefits
- Load type: AC-22A — suitable for switching mixed loads.
- Reliable breaking: contact gap in the open position > 3 mm.
- Safety: IP20 protection rating, pollution degree 3.
- Standards: Compliant with IEC/EN 60947-3.
- Sealing of positions (I) and (II) to prevent unauthorized switching.
- Short-circuit breaking capacity (Icm): 1.8 kA (25–40 A) / 4 kA (63–125 A).
Electrical data
- Rated voltage: 1-pole — 230/400 V AC; 2/3/4-pole — 400 V AC.
- Rated currents: 25, 40, 63, 80, 100, 125 A.
- Frequency: 50/60 Hz.
- Warning: The devices do not have thermal or electromagnetic trip units and do not provide protection against short circuits or overloads (install together with appropriate protective devices).
Mechanics, Installation, Connection
- Mounting position: Any.
- Module width: 18 mm (25–40 A series), 36 mm (63–125 A series).
- Conductors (typical): 25–40 A — 1.5–16 mm² single-core / 1.5–10 mm² multi-core; 63–125 A — 2.5–50 mm² (single-core/multi-core).
- Screws and tightening torque: PZ1 — up to 1.2 N·m (25–40 A); PZ2 — up to 3.5 N·m (63–125 A).
Application diagram
The I–0–II switch allows selection between the main power source and the generator in 1p/2p/3p/4p networks (connection examples in the manufacturer’s diagrams).

Selection and Compatibility Guidelines
- Select the number of poles according to the system (1p/2p/3p/4p) and neutral disconnection requirements.
- Verify compliance of In with line currents and compatibility with upstream protection (circuit breakers/fuses).
- Follow the recommended conductor cross-sections and terminal tightening torques.
Applications
Automatic transfer switching/backup (grid↔generator), building engineering systems, industrial panels, service and test benches, where manual and visual switching of power sources is required.
